FAQs

How do I measure my dog for the muzzle?

Measure the length and circumference of your dog's snout. Then, consult the size guide.

Can my dog drink water while wearing the muzzle?

Yes, the design allows dogs to drink while muzzled.

How do I clean the muzzle?

Wash the muzzle with warm, soapy water. Rinse and air dry.

Can I use treats while my dog is wearing the muzzle?

Yes, the muzzle is designed to allow treats to be given, especially for training.

What is the muzzle made of?

It is made of an improved Thermoplastic rubber (TPR) material.

Is the muzzle suitable for all breeds?

Yes, it comes in 10 sizes to fit a variety of breeds. It is ideal for longer-nosed dogs.

How do I attach the muzzle?

It comes with a secure and easy-to-use neck strap clip attachment.

What if my dog is still scavenging with the guard?

Ensure the guard is properly attached. If the problem persists, consult a veterinarian or professional dog trainer for guidance.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Sizing: It is crucial to measure your dog before purchasing. Refer to the size guide to ensure a proper fit.
  2. Fitting: Once you receive the muzzle, adjust the neck strap for a secure but comfortable fit. The dog should be able to pant and drink.
  3. Introduction: Introduce the muzzle gradually. Let the dog sniff it and reward positive interactions.
  4. Cleaning: Wash the muzzle regularly with warm, soapy water. Rinse thoroughly and allow it to air dry.
  5. Material: The TPR material can be reshaped to a custom fit in hot water. (Follow the manufacturer’s instructions).
